Output effafcd6abc15e53777b80e39f538f4db5a4b98f0c632c0d2e4f76b0d81ec694:0

value
2486229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1ba8b14c34768505479c6f77c06088937fb429 OP_EQUAL
address
38Y9ji597fjPfEVVSpFCuzStFbe9WxdtbZ
transaction
effafcd6abc15e53777b80e39f538f4db5a4b98f0c632c0d2e4f76b0d81ec694
spent
true